Title:
PERSONAL-CARE COMPOSITION COMPRISING OIL-SOLUBLE SOLID SUNSCREENS

Abstract:
P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To improve solubility of solid UV-A blocking sunscreens in silicone oil and provide a sunscreen composition with a pleasant skin feel and sufficient UV blocking.SOLUTION: In one embodiment, a personal-care composition in the form of a water-in-oil emulsion comprises: at least about 10% of a non-polar silicone oil; about 0.01% to about 10% of a first oil-soluble solid sunscreen; and about 0.01% to about 10% of a second oil-soluble solid sunscreen. The weight ratio of the first sunscreen to the second sunscreen may be from about 0.8 to about 2.0, or from about 1.0 to about 1.5. The first sunscreen may be oxybenzone. The second sunscreen may be avobenzone. The composition may further comprise a skin-care active selected from the group consisting of a vitamin Bcompound, a sugar amine, a peptide, a hexamidine compound, and combinations thereof.
